What Is Cold Laser Therapy?
Cold laser therapy, also referred to as low-level laser therapy (LLLT), is a non-invasive treatment that uses particular wavelengths of light to promote healing and reduce pain.
This cutting-edge approach targets harmed cells, stimulating mobile task without triggering damage or pain. You may locate it advantageous for numerous conditions, consisting of joint pain, muscle injuries, and swelling.
Unlike traditional laser treatments, cold laser treatment doesn't create warm, making it safe and comfortable for clients. Treatments generally last in between 5 to 30 minutes, depending on the area being resolved.
You might receive several sessions for optimal results, and lots of people report feeling alleviation after just a couple of treatments.

Mechanism of Activity
Laser therapy uses low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ular procedures. When you obtain treatment, the light penetrates your skin and is taken in by your cells, especially the mitochondria. This absorption improves ATP production, which is the energy currency of your cells. As a result, your cells can repair themselves quicker and effectively.
In addition, cold laser treatment promotes boosted blood circulation, delivering more oxygen and nutrients to damaged tissues. It additionally helps in reducing inflammation and pain by regulating the release of different biochemical materials.

Session Period and Frequency
Most cold laser therapy sessions last between 15 to 30 minutes, depending on the specific treatment location and your individual needs.
Throughout your session, the specialist will certainly place the laser tool over the targeted area, allowing it to emit light that permeates the skin.
You may need numerous sessions for optimal outcomes, normally varying from 2 to 3 times weekly.
Your doctor will certainly tailor the frequency based on your condition and action to therapy.

Security and Negative Effects of Cold Laser Treatment
While cold laser treatment is typically taken into consideration secure, it's necessary to be aware of possible adverse effects. Many people experience marginal discomfort, yet you could notice short-lived skin irritability or a feeling of warmth throughout treatment.
Rarely, some people report frustrations or lightheadedness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have specific medical problems, discuss this with your healthcare provider prior to starting treatment.
Also, make certain the expert is qualified and utilizes FDA-approved devices. Although severe side effects are uncommon, it's wise to monitor your body's response after each session.
